PAC to examine chopper deal

By The Assam Tribune

KOCHI, May 30 - Parliament�s Public Accounts Committee (PAC) is ready to examine the CAG report on the AgustaWestland VVIP helicopter deal, its Chairman KV Thomas said today.

�The PAC is ready to examine all issues, including acquisition of helicopters for VVIPs,� Thomas told PTI.

He said the PAC, when it was headed by his predecessor and senior BJP leader Murli Manohar Joshi, had examined the report of the Comptroller and Auditor General (CAG) in 2013 on the deal but �he could not find anything illegal� in it.

�If there is something more, we are ready to examine. We are not running away from responsibility,� the senior Congress leader said over phone after chairing a meeting of the officials in the PAC. � PTI
